#7013d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7013dc is composed of 43.9% red, 7.5%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.1%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 267.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 46.9%. #7013dc color hex could be obtained by blending #e026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#7013d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7013dc has RGB values of R:112, G:19,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 7345116.

Shades and Tints of #7013d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f6f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#7013d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776f80 is the less saturated color, while #6f01ee is the most saturated one.
